#107708 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#107708 is composed of 6.3% red, 46.7%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 93.3%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 115.7 degrees, a saturation of 87.4% and a lightness of 24.9%. #107708 color hex could be obtained by blending #20ee10 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

● #107708 color description : Dark lime green.
#107708 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#107708 has RGB values of R:16, G:119,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0, Y:0.93,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 1079048.

Shades and Tints of #107708
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010901 is the darkest color, while #f6fef5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#107708
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3e413e is the less saturated color, while #0c7c03 is the most saturated one.
